CVE-2026-71316
Nuxt is an open-source web development framework for Vue.js. From 4.4.0 until 4.5.1, runtime cache:nuxt:payload entries for //payload.json can be returned before route middleware and page guards because import.meta.prerender is not enforced, disclosing another user's SSR data. Nuxt runtime payload cache discloses another user's SSR data across users and to unauthenticated clients
Impact When a page is covered by routeRules cache / swr / isr, Nuxt enables runtime payload extraction and serves //payload.json. On affected versions the renderer stored the SSR payload in the shared cache:nuxt:payload storage under a path-only key no cookie, authorization, or cache.varies...
